    I would say try some on in a shop to see what you like and then look online for similar ones if you don't find something you love.

    I have a 4 or 5 year old sessions jacket that has been worn over 200 days of riding, many of those have been very nasty weather. I have treated it with the nikwax products a couple times and had the zippers redone last year. I have many other good riding jackets but this one is by far my favorite.

    Volcom also makes some good outerwear. My favorite pair of riding pants were made by them and they have stood up to some nasty shit too.

    Burton makes some nice stuff but I personally wont buy anything made by them.

    Dogfunk.com and the-house.com are 2 good sites for gear.

    Anything Gore Tex should keep you pretty dry.

    I've got all kinds of gear, from a heavy-ass Columbia component jacket I bought in 2002 to insulated shred jackets to lightweight shells.

    I like to layer. I wear Columbia Gore Tex pants with a pair of scrub pants under them for warmth and my favorite top system right now is a Stoic hard shell over a fleece or wool mid layer and a Dri-Fit (poly-pro) base layer.
